Originally Posted by RotaryP7 (Post 4087255)
Pretty cool... So it wipes the harder it rains? ;)

There's a sensor on the rear view mirror that detects the amount of rain on the windshield (and I think it also uses vehicle speed to determine).

If you leave them on at all times, be prepared for the wipers to move if something comes in front of that sensor. For example, let's say you have the wipers on auto and the car is parked and the engine is warming up. If you were to clean your windshield with a cloth, and the cloth comes in front of that sensor, the wipers will swipe and you can get hit by them, so be careful.
